The gates of Northern Liang Dao and Liang Ling Prefectures were opened wide. Almost at the same time, the gates of the cities were loosened. Not only were scholars able to enter Northern Liang in a single file, there were also people from all walks of life, crooks mixed in with honest folk, who all headed towards Northern Liang. A troop of cavalrymen quietly entered Lingzhou from the Mi Cang Mountain Road, which was adjacent to the Kui Gate and the Sword Pavilion. There were only five or six people in the troop, and they were all men. The horse and courier routes were gradually shrinking, and were no longer as prosperous as they were during the Spring and Autumn Period. However, the Mi Cang Mountain Road between Shu and Liang still cost a lot of money every year, and it was perfectly repaired, even better than during the Spring and Autumn Period. To the merchants of both places, this was nothing but a great fortune. However, in the eyes of some people, the difference between the Beiliang cavalry going south and the elite Shu army going north was only a thin line. The troop stopped on a mountain with a broad view and looked south. The old man in the lead pointed at the Sword Pavilion and smiled, "Originally, according to Yi Shan's plan, thousands of light cavalrymen would be under the control of Wang Family's father and son. Added with the six thousand elite warriors hidden in Mount Qingcheng, if we really wanted to annex the Central Plains, or if the imperial court pushed us too hard, not to mention anything else, the western line of Western Shu and Southern Zhao would be under our control within three months. However, since Chen Zhibao went to Shu alone, even though he hasn't been crowned as the King of Shu and is still the Minister of War, as long as he goes to Shu for a few years in the future, this break, hehe, Beiliang will be like a man with a sore under his armpit. We can't catch it, but we can't not catch it either. It's so uncomfortable. "
Other than the hunchbacked old man, there was also Crown Prince Xu Fengnian, Northern Liang's new cavalry commander Yuan Zuozong, and Han Laoshan and Xu Yanbing, who were about to become Lingzhou's Deputy General. They stopped side by side and looked towards Western Shu. Xu Xiao rode his horse to the peak of the mountain road in the Mi Cang Ridge. Ever since he had put on the red fox fur hat on the warship at the Spring God Lake, he had never taken it off again. Xu Xiao turned his horse around, "Previously, when Lu Qiu 'er introduced me, I also met the fascinating old general of Southern Tang, Great Ancestor Gu. From him, an outsider, I learned that our Beiliang's territory is not big and there are so many things to pay attention to. According to Great Ancestor Gu, the roads of Beiliang can be divided into three regions and fourteen terrains. According to Great Ancestor Gu's teachings, Beiliang occupies the upper reaches of the world and is connected with the aura of all places. It can control the fate of the world. In the past, I only heard from Yishan that after Beiliang was unified by the Great Qin, there were a total of one thousand two hundred and eighty-one wars in history. However, Yishan doesn't believe in the supernatural. Moreover, I also know that Yishan doesn't approve of Beiliang invading the Central Plains with the momentum of a lion hunting a rabbit and causing the Central Plains to be filled with smoke. Therefore, in these years, he has not lived happily."
Hsu Fengnian, who wore a Beiliang saber at his waist, smiled and said, "Master always said that the talents of the world must be controlled by knowledge. Only then can one's heroic spirit be restrained and one can take advantage of the situation to achieve great things. This is a genuine effort. Not to mention your notoriety in the Spring and Autumn War, just the background of our Xu family alone is enough to make it useless even if that old faker Huang Sanjia comes up with some auspicious omens. The scholars and the people's hearts will not lean towards the Xu family. Nowadays, scholars, especially those who have failed to achieve their goals, are flocking to Beiliang. This is also because Beiliang has raised the banner of guarding the northwest for the Central Plains, giving them a way out. Otherwise, who would be willing to become an official in Beiliang? "
Xu Xiao raised his hand and used the horsewhip to push up his leather hat. He chuckled and said, "Who asked Father to be born a few hundred years earlier? Yishan said that he was born a few hundred years later, allowing the scholars of the world to gain power and completely destroying the foundation of the Great and Powerful Clans. They would no longer be as demanding as they are now regarding the legitimacy of the Emperor's orders. That would be a great era where anyone could sit on the Emperor's throne. As for the common people, who would care what your surname is? As long as you give them a peaceful life, they will recognize whoever you are. They don't care who sits on the Dragon Throne and who doesn't. But speaking of which, your Father only has some prestige left in the military. Not to mention the Central Plains, even in Beiliang, if one day we are crushed into pieces by Beimang's Iron Horse Cavalry, if there is someone in Beimang who can govern the country well, most of the common people will completely forget about the Xu family's twenty years of guarding their homes and courtyards. Speaking of this, Father feels that the victory in the Battle of the Western Fortress was a fluke. In the Central Plains, the remnant citizens of West Chu who want to restore their country are truly inexhaustible. They advance dauntlessly, wave after wave, as if they don't know how the word 'death' is written. In the future, it will be very difficult to rally the people's hearts. Our Beiliang, not to mention West Chu, even compared to Western Shu, is still far behind. This is all Father's fault. He made do with conquering the world immediately, but after he dismounted, he became careless. In the end, governing the world is the ability of scholars. They are the best at it. Father didn't think so in the past, but now I have no choice but to accept it. When Father was young, he suffered too much from them. Every time I see their sanctimonious faces, I can't help but want to beat them up. So in the future, when we interact with scholars and scholars, it will depend on you. Don't learn from Father. You must have a good temper. "
